We have also been developing a series of what we are calling Pocket Productions, which are a variety of short plays that we can present in almost any environment. We perform some of these productions at Gypsy’s Tea Room, the Carroll Senior Center, and Fairhaven. All Pocket Productions are marked with an asterisk (*). Children’s theater is marked with (c).
